Message ID | 20231206221556.15348-4-paul@crapouillou.net (mailing list archive) |
---|---|
State | Accepted |
Headers | show |
Series | ARM: dts: samsung: exynos4210-i9100 updates | expand |
On 06/12/2023 23:15, Paul Cercueil wrote: > Add a Device Tree node for the ST Microelectronics "K3D" accelerometer > chip found in the Galaxy S2. > > Signed-off-by: Paul Cercueil <paul@crapouillou.net> > --- > arch/arm/boot/dts/samsung/exynos4210-i9100.dts | 17 +++++++++++++++++ > 1 file changed, 17 insertions(+) > > diff --git a/arch/arm/boot/dts/samsung/exynos4210-i9100.dts b/arch/arm/boot/dts/samsung/exynos4210-i9100.dts > index f03b03dbe9f2..7e57fe033e2b 100644 > --- a/arch/arm/boot/dts/samsung/exynos4210-i9100.dts > +++ b/arch/arm/boot/dts/samsung/exynos4210-i9100.dts > @@ -421,6 +421,23 @@ touchscreen@4a { > }; > }; > > +&i2c_1 { Fixed placement, so nodes are ordered. If it was not the case in your DTS, it means you worked on some old tree, which should be avoided. Please work on mainline. Best regards, Krzysztof
diff --git a/arch/arm/boot/dts/samsung/exynos4210-i9100.dts b/arch/arm/boot/dts/samsung/exynos4210-i9100.dts index f03b03dbe9f2..7e57fe033e2b 100644 --- a/arch/arm/boot/dts/samsung/exynos4210-i9100.dts +++ b/arch/arm/boot/dts/samsung/exynos4210-i9100.dts @@ -421,6 +421,23 @@ touchscreen@4a { }; }; +&i2c_1 { + status = "okay"; + + samsung,i2c-sda-delay = <100>; + samsung,i2c-slave-addr = <0x10>; + samsung,i2c-max-bus-freq = <100000>; + + lis3dh: accelerometer@19 { + compatible = "st,lis3dh-accel"; + reg = <0x19>; + + mount-matrix = "0", "-1", "0", + "1", "0", "0", + "0", "0", "1"; + }; +}; + &i2c_5 { status = "okay";
Add a Device Tree node for the ST Microelectronics "K3D" accelerometer chip found in the Galaxy S2. Signed-off-by: Paul Cercueil <paul@crapouillou.net> --- arch/arm/boot/dts/samsung/exynos4210-i9100.dts | 17 +++++++++++++++++ 1 file changed, 17 insertions(+)